How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hyde?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hyde Studio Apartments | $1,224 | $975 | $1,575 |
Hyde 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,430 | $450 | $2,300 |
Hyde 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,459 | $629 | $3,096 |
Hyde 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,595 | $635 | $4,185 |
Hyde 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,258 | $739 | $1,810 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
